#013054 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#013054 is composed of 0.4% red, 18.8%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 98.8% cyan, 42.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 206 degrees, a saturation of 97.6% and a lightness of 16.7%. #013054 color hex could be obtained by blending #0260a8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

● #013054 color description : Very dark blue.
#013054 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#013054 has RGB values of R:1, G:48,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.99, M:0.43,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 77908.
